Yishi's statement that "the founder of Curve has been sued for fraud in a California court and the case is still pending" is not only seriously misleading, but also intentionally manipulating public opinion and creating false impressions.
✅ The fact is:
1. The California court has officially dismissed this case, ruling that Egorov has no judicial action in California and is not subject to the personal territorial jurisdiction of the California court. The court pointed out that:
“Egorov did not purposefully avail himself to the benefits and protections of the laws of California…”
2. The investment is entirely initiated by ParaFi, Framework, and 1kx. Initially, 1kx proactively contacted Egorov and then recommended it to ParaFi and Framework.
The contract clearly states that it was drafted by the plaintiff and stipulates the application of Swiss law and exclusive jurisdiction in the courts of the Canton of Zug. In other words, the entire legal structure was chosen by themselves.
Egorov did not temporarily evade, but began applying for Swiss residency in 2019 and officially left the United States to settle in Switzerland in 2020, which was earlier than the launch of Curve DAO. All Curve related operations and funding activities occur in Switzerland or online, and have no direct relationship with California.
